The 1939 New York Yankees, managed by Joe McCarthy, posted a regular season record of 106-45 to win their 11th pennant, finishing 17 games ahead of the A.L. runner-up Boston Red Sox. In the World Series, they beat the Cincinnati Reds in four straight games. This season marked the first time any team had won four consecutive World Series.
